How Our Drywall Water Damage Repair Service Actually Works
At our company, we understand the importance of a proper process with Drywall Water Damage Repair. A well-executed plan ensures that the damage is addressed effectively, and your property is restored to its original condition. Our team follows a step-by-step approach using specialized equipment to dry out the area and repair the damaged drywall.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
We begin by inspecting the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. Our technicians use specialized equipment to identify the source of the water damage and assess the severity of the issue.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action for repairs.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Once we’ve assessed the damage, our team extracts the water from the affected area using industrial-grade pumps.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use industrial-grade drying machines to dry out the affected area, including the walls, floors, and ceilings. This step is essential in preventing the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 4: Drywall Repair
Once the area is dry, our team repairs the damaged drywall using specialized techniques and materials. This step ensures that the repair is done correctly and that the area is safe and secure.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
After the repair is complete, our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that the area is safe and secure. We also make any necessary touch-ups to ensure that the repair is done to a high standard.

Warning Signs You Need Drywall Water Damage Repair
Beware of these common warning signs that show you need Drywall Water Damage Repair services. Don’t ignore them as they can lead to more severe and costly probl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ore this sign as it can show the presence of mold and mildew.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a more serious issue. Address this problem qu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Warped or Buckled Drywall
If your drywall is warped or buckled,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to more severe problems.
Visible Water Damage or Leaks
If you notice visible water damage or leaks in your home, act qu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Soggy or Soft Drywall
If your drywall feels soggy or soft to the touch,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ore this sign as it can show the presence of mold and mildew.
Bubbling or Cracking Paint
If your paint is bubbled or cracked,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Address this problem qu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ost in Celina, TX
The cost of Drywall Water Damage Repair services in Celina,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100-$300 | The cost of inspection and assessment depends on the size of the affected area and the complexity of the issue. |
| Water Extraction | $500-$2,000 | The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water and the type of equipment needed to extract it.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000-$5,000 | The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ed to dry it out. |
| Drywall Repair | $1,000-$3,000 | The cost of drywall repair depends on the size of the affected area and the complexity of the repair. |
